What is PMI®?

Founded in 1969, PMI® is the world’s leading not-for-profit project management professional association, with over 200,000 members in more than 125 countries. PMI® provides global leadership in the development of professional standards, certifications, research, publications, education and training in the project management field.

What is the Project Management Professional Certification Program?

The Project Management Professional (PMP®) is a globally recognized credential of choice for numerous industries and companies. Specific education and experience requirements, agreement to adhere to a code of professional conduct and the passing of a multiple-choice question exam are required to be eligible.

Those granted the PMP® credential must demonstrate an ongoing commitment to professional development and acquire 60 Professional Development Unit (PDU) every three years.

The Certified Associate of Project Management (CAPM) is intended for those practitioners who provide project management services but are relatively new to the profession and rely on experienced project managers for guidance and approval. The CAPM typically performs tasks such as assisting in evaluating project control plans, suggesting performance indicators and limits, assisting with refining project requirements and supporting administrative and financial disclosure. Like PMP®, CAPM candidates must first meet specific education and experience requirements, and then pass an exam.

Individuals holding the CAPM credential do not have to obtain PDU to maintain the designation. Instead they are allowed to hold the CAPM for a maximum of five years, after that point they must apply for PMP® certification or retake the CAPM exam.

The Program Management Professional (PgMP®) credential is PMI's newest credential and is specifically developed to acknowledge the qualifiactions of the professional who leads the coordinated management of multiple projects and ensures the ultimate success of a program. Candidates who earn this crednetial will be internationally recognized as professionals with the knowledge and experience to make and implement the important decisions and accomplish the strategic objectives that enhance business results.

What does PMBOK® -aligned mean?

The Project Management Body of Knowledge (PMBOK® Guide) is PMI®’s standards document that includes generally accepted knowledge and practices of project management. It is approved as an American National Standard (ANS) by the American National Standards Institute (ANSI) as a project management standard.

How do I become PMP® certified?

There are over 200,000 PMP®s that provide project management services in 125 countries. To apply for PMP® certification an individual must:

  • Satisfy education and experience requirements *
  • Agree to abide by the Project Management Professional Code of Professional Conduct
  • Complete a minimum of 35 contact hours of instruction that addresses all nine knowledge areas
  • Pass the PMP® Certification Examination

* PMI® requires that a candidate with a bachelor’s degree (Category 1 applicant) document a minimum of three years/36 months unique non-overlapping professional project management experience during which at least 4,500 hours were spent leading and directing project tasks. **

A candidate without a bachelor’s degree (Category 2 applicant) must document a minimum of five years/60 months unique non-overlapping professional project management experience during which at least 7,500 hours were spent leading and directing project tasks. **

** Leading and directing project tasks as identified in the Project Managment Professional Examination Specification. Within the toal hours of project management experience, experience in all five process groups is required. However, on a single project, you do not need to have experience in all five process groups.

How do I become CAPM certified?

To apply for CAPM certification an individual must:

  • Satisfy education and experience requirements *
  • If candidate does not have at least 1,500 hours of work experience, then complete a minimum of 23 contact hours of instruction that addresses all nine knowledge areas
  • Pass the CAPM Certification Examination

* PMI® requires that a candidate hold a minimum of a high school diploma or global equivalent. Additionally, document a minimum of 1,500 hours of project management experience OR complete a minimum of 23 contact hours of educational instruction that addresses the five process groups and nine knowledge areas.

How do I become PgMPsm certified?

To apply for PgMPSM certification an individual must:

  • Satisfy education and experience requirements*
  • Agree to support and adhere to the responsibilities described in the PMI Code of Ethics and Professional Conduct that is set forth at http://www.pmi.org/info/AP_PMICodeofEthics.pdf
  • Pass the PgMPSM Certification Examination

*PMI® requires that a candidate with a bachelor’s degree document a minimum of 6,000 hours of project management work experience within the last 15 years and 6,000 hours of program management experience within the last 15 years.

A candidate without a bachelor’s degree must document a minimum of 6,000 hours of project management work experience within the last 15 years and 10,500 hours of program management work within the lat 15 years.
